  • A transverse fracture is the most common type of displaced patella fracture requiring surgery. These fractures are commonly fixed with parallel Kirschner wires or screws that cross the fracture line, often with an additional tension band. Nevertheless, conventional fixation methods of patella fractures have prevalent complications caused by the protrusion of wires or pins. These complications necessitate additional surgery for hardware removal, increase medical cost, and can limit the function of the knee joint. This paper reports cases treated with a minimally invasive load-sharing percutaneous suture of the patella tendon. The procedure provides reliable fixation for transverse patella fractures, minimizes soft tissue injuries, preserves blood flow, and reduces postoperative pain. In addition, the procedure also reduces the irritation and pain caused by the internal fixture, thereby reducing the risk of restricted knee joint movement.

  • This study was to investigate the knee joint flexion angle and the foot pressure during climbing with different slope. The 24 healthy subjects were participated. And foot pressure was investigated using Parotec system. The knee joint flexion angle were filmed to using a video camera on each slope($0^{\circ},\;3^{\circ},\;6{\circ},\;9^{\circ}$). And knee joint angle was investigated by Dartfish. The data were analyzed ANOVAs. In conclusion, there was significantly different that knee joint flexion angle related on each slope angle. In foot pressure, there was significantly different in lateral heel area(1 cell), medial midfoot area(9 cell), medial forefoot area(15, 16 cell) of left foot, and in lateral heel area(3 cell) of right foot. There was significantly different of foot pressure in lateral and medial heel when knee joint flexion angle is between $10^{\circ}$ and $20^{\circ}$. There was change of gait cycle according to walking slop angle increasing, and the initial contact phase was shorter, the foot pressure in lateral heel was lower.

  • Wiring techniques in the fixation of patellar fracture are commonly used. Rigid fixation is essential for early rehabilitation. Breakages of wires after the fixation of patellar fracture are common with extracapsular migration if not removed for long term. But, we experienced a case of patellar fracture with early breakage of wiring and migration of the broken wire fragment into the popliteal fossa through the popliteal hiatus in 64- year-old man and we successfully treated this case, using both arthroscopic and open procedures. So we report this unusual case with a review of current literatures.

  • Tibial eminence fracture is caused by distortion, excessive flexion and extension, varus and valgus injury of the knee joint in the form of avulsion fracture. A failure over the exact anatomical reduction of fragment can lead to instability and limitation of joint motion. Recently, a variety of arthroscopic assisted reduction and fixation technique have been used. In the tibial eminence fracture, we created an arthroscopic pull-out wire fixation technique using a cannulated screw that is easy and more convenient than in the conventional technique. So we report this technique with a review of current literatures.

  • Purpose: We introduce a technique of all inside arthroscopic capsular imbrication and lateral release used to treat patellofemoral instability. Methods: With the arthroscope in the anteromedial portal for best viewing, the arthroscopic scissor is placed through superolateral portal for proximal to distal release. The release performed 5mm to 1cm from the edge of the patella. After completion of the procedure, with the arthroscope in anterolateral portal, we inserted 5mm cannula in superolateral portal and made working portal from superomedial portal. Medial reefing was performed with all inside technique by using curved needle of the spectrum suturing system and No. 1 monofilament PDS suture is passed through the superomedial portal percutaneously and retrieved through a superolateral portal. Conclusion: Several methods for arthroscopic patella realignment have been proposed, but they have consisted primarily of arthroscopically assisted techniques using a medial incision. We believe that our procedure is preferable to arthroscopically assisted methods commonly used, in that an incision is avoided and the vastus medialis obliqqus is not violated. Our technique is minimally invasive and is easy to control the tightness of the medial patellofemoral ligament (MPFL) under direct vision.

  • The Hamstring autograft and the bone patellar bone tendon autograft have been widely used for anterior cruciate ligament reconstruction. In recent years, use of hamstring autograft for ACL reconstrution has been increased. The reason seems to be the advantages of the hamstring tendon such as high ultimate tensile load, low donor site morbidity and development of graft fixation method. These theoretical advantages have been increased as studies have shown that hamstring tendons actually regenerate after harvesting for ACL reconstruction. However, the concerns have arisen regarding the disadvantages of hamstring harvest, which were weakness of tibial internal rotation, the loss of flexion strength. The flexion strength loss has been controversial, therefore it needs to study whether restoration of flexion strength after hamstring regeneration is or not. In this study, we reviewed the current research of concerns on the advantage and disadvantage of hamstring tendon autograft and the hamstring regeneration. Furthermore, we compared the earlier studies and experiences regarding Hamstring regeneration with our research.

  • Meniscal cyst is an uncommon disease of knee joints, arising less frequently from medial meniscus than lateral. Most of they are accompanied with horizontal tear of meniscus. This is the case of 24 year old man who had 2 separate medial meniscal cysts with longitudinal tear on posterolateral side of medial meniscus without trauma. Treatment consisted of arthroscopic decompression of cysts and meniscal repair.
